Latest Patents
Paul M. Brown's latest patents reflect his innovative spirit and technical expertise. One of his notable inventions is the "Memory micro-tiling request reordering." This patent details a memory controller featuring assignment logic, a reorder table, and a transaction assembler. The mechanism enables the controller to assign requests to independently addressable subchannels within a memory channel, streamlining access and bolstering efficiency.
Another remarkable invention by Brown is the "Method and apparatus for producing animation." This patent encompasses a technique for generating blurred copies of an object using multi-texturing during a single pass through a graphics processing pipeline. By processing texture information in a revolutionary manner, this invention allows for enhanced visual effects in graphics applications.
